Removed approval from announcements
This commit is contained in:
parent
fd560935cd
commit
44cd8854a9
|
@ -64,7 +64,7 @@ class Panel::Announcement::BackEnd::BulletinsController < OrbitBackendController
|
||||||
# GET /bulletins/1/edit
|
# GET /bulletins/1/edit
|
||||||
def edit
|
def edit
|
||||||
@bulletin = Bulletin.find(params[:id])
|
@bulletin = Bulletin.find(params[:id])
|
||||||
if !current_user.admin? && (@bulletin.is_rejected? || @bulletin.is_checked?)
|
if !(is_manager? || is_admin?)
|
||||||
redirect_to :action => :index
|
redirect_to :action => :index
|
||||||
else
|
else
|
||||||
# @summary_variable = @bulletin.summary_variable
|
# @summary_variable = @bulletin.summary_variable
|
||||||
|
@ -84,11 +84,11 @@ class Panel::Announcement::BackEnd::BulletinsController < OrbitBackendController
|
||||||
|
|
||||||
@bulletin.create_user_id = current_user.id
|
@bulletin.create_user_id = current_user.id
|
||||||
@bulletin.update_user_id = current_user.id
|
@bulletin.update_user_id = current_user.id
|
||||||
if(is_manager? || is_admin?)
|
# if(is_manager? || is_admin?)
|
||||||
@bulletin.is_checked = true
|
# @bulletin.is_checked = true
|
||||||
@bulletin.is_rejected = false
|
# @bulletin.is_rejected = false
|
||||||
@bulletin.de_pending
|
# @bulletin.de_pending
|
||||||
end
|
# end
|
||||||
|
|
||||||
respond_to do |format|
|
respond_to do |format|
|
||||||
if @bulletin.save
|
if @bulletin.save
|
||||||
|
@ -132,11 +132,11 @@ class Panel::Announcement::BackEnd::BulletinsController < OrbitBackendController
|
||||||
respond_to do |format|
|
respond_to do |format|
|
||||||
|
|
||||||
if @bulletin.update_attributes(params[:bulletin])
|
if @bulletin.update_attributes(params[:bulletin])
|
||||||
if(is_manager? || is_admin?)
|
# if(is_manager? || is_admin?)
|
||||||
@bulletin.is_checked = true
|
# @bulletin.is_checked = true
|
||||||
@bulletin.is_rejected = false
|
# @bulletin.is_rejected = false
|
||||||
@bulletin.de_pending!
|
# @bulletin.de_pending!
|
||||||
end
|
# end
|
||||||
# if (params[:bulletin][:is_checked] == "false")
|
# if (params[:bulletin][:is_checked] == "false")
|
||||||
# @bulletin.is_rejected = true
|
# @bulletin.is_rejected = true
|
||||||
# @bulletin.save!
|
# @bulletin.save!
|
||||||
|
|
|
@ -8,7 +8,7 @@ class Bulletin
|
||||||
|
|
||||||
include OrbitCategory::Categorizable
|
include OrbitCategory::Categorizable
|
||||||
include OrbitCoreLib::Preview
|
include OrbitCoreLib::Preview
|
||||||
include OrbitModel::Approval
|
# include OrbitModel::Approval
|
||||||
include OrbitModel::LanguageRestrict
|
include OrbitModel::LanguageRestrict
|
||||||
include OrbitModel::Status
|
include OrbitModel::Status
|
||||||
include OrbitModel::TimeFrame
|
include OrbitModel::TimeFrame
|
||||||
|
@ -56,7 +56,8 @@ class Bulletin
|
||||||
# a
|
# a
|
||||||
# end
|
# end
|
||||||
boolean :frontend_search do
|
boolean :frontend_search do
|
||||||
( !is_hidden && !is_pending && is_checked && !is_rejected )
|
# ( !is_hidden && !is_pending && is_checked && !is_rejected )
|
||||||
|
(!is_hidden)
|
||||||
end
|
end
|
||||||
|
|
||||||
integer :view_count
|
integer :view_count
|
||||||
|
|
|
@ -18,11 +18,6 @@
|
||||||
<div class="input-area">
|
<div class="input-area">
|
||||||
|
|
||||||
<!-- Module Tabs -->
|
<!-- Module Tabs -->
|
||||||
<% if @bulletin.is_rejected %>
|
|
||||||
<div class="alert alert-error">
|
|
||||||
<strong><%= t(:rejected_reason) %></strong> <%= @bulletin.not_checked_reason rescue t("rejected_reason_empty") %>
|
|
||||||
</div>
|
|
||||||
<% end %>
|
|
||||||
<div class="nav-name"><strong><%= t(:module) %></strong></div>
|
<div class="nav-name"><strong><%= t(:module) %></strong></div>
|
||||||
<ul class="nav nav-pills module-nav">
|
<ul class="nav nav-pills module-nav">
|
||||||
<li class="active">
|
<li class="active">
|
||||||
|
|
|
@ -6,9 +6,9 @@
|
||||||
quick_edit_link type: 'delete',
|
quick_edit_link type: 'delete',
|
||||||
link: 'panel_announcement_back_end_bulletin_path'
|
link: 'panel_announcement_back_end_bulletin_path'
|
||||||
# can have: title, warning, cancel and submit values
|
# can have: title, warning, cancel and submit values
|
||||||
quick_edit_link type: 'approval',
|
# quick_edit_link type: 'approval',
|
||||||
link: 'panel_announcement_back_end_bulletin_approval_preview_path'
|
# link: 'panel_announcement_back_end_bulletin_approval_preview_path'
|
||||||
quick_edit_link type: 'reject_reason'
|
# quick_edit_link type: 'reject_reason'
|
||||||
field type: 'status',
|
field type: 'status',
|
||||||
db_field: @statuses,
|
db_field: @statuses,
|
||||||
translation: 'status',
|
translation: 'status',
|
||||||
|
|
|
@ -26,7 +26,7 @@ module Announcement
|
||||||
data_count 1..10
|
data_count 1..10
|
||||||
|
|
||||||
authorizable
|
authorizable
|
||||||
approvable
|
# approvable
|
||||||
categorizable
|
categorizable
|
||||||
taggable
|
taggable
|
||||||
|
|
||||||
|
|
Reference in New Issue